Casey Key is barrier Island, over a stretch of the island the width is little more than 100 yards wide. This narrow strip is enough for a beautiful beach, CaseyKey Rd, a home with gulf frontage and boating access on Blackburn bay which is bisected by the intercoastal waterway. On the northern end of Casey Key you'll find the islands width increase to nearly 1/4 mile. This section of the Island backs to Drymans Bay. Here you can find Island homes with beach access, while not being water front homes, beach access and the exclusivity of living on Casey Key makes these homes popular.
The southern end of the island is where you will find public beach access as well as a number of quaint gulf and bay front inns.
